How her approaches translate to online sessions
Client-Centered Therapy focuses on listening and supporting each person where they are. Online sessions use that same stance to help clients talk through worries, set goals, and try new coping strategies in day-to-day life.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, or CBT, teaches practical skills to change unhelpful thinking and behavior. In video or phone sessions, the therapist can guide clients through exercises, worksheets, and real-time problem solving to reduce anxiety or manage mood.
Emotionally-Focused Therapy helps people understand and shift patterns in close relationships. Online work can include role practice, feedback, and coaching to change how people connect and handle conflicts.
Finding the right approach is part of the work together. The therapist will talk with each person about their goals and preferences and recommend an approach or mix of methods that fits. This is a collaborative process that can adjust as needs change.
Online formats offer practical benefits. Video calls are useful for longer conversations and interactive exercises, phone sessions can be easier on low bandwidth days, live chat supports shorter check-ins, and text messaging helps with quick tools or reminders. These options make it easier to fit therapy into busy lives and keep continuity during life transitions.
